Governance Models and Organizational Resilience

Zcash's crisis highlights the fragility of centralized governance in decentralized ecosystems. Unlike

(XMR), which , Zcash's reliance on a for-profit entity (ECC) and a nonprofit board (Bootstrap) created a structural conflict of interest. The resignation of ECC's team-led by former CEO Josh Swihart-revealed a governance model where was being subordinated to opaque board decisions. This contrasts sharply with Monero's approach, where no single entity holds outsized influence. For example, when Monero faced a 18-block blockchain reorganization in September 2025-a rare event that raised concerns about 51% attacks- like Bulletproofs++ to mitigate risks. The absence of a centralized authority in Monero's governance model allowed it to weather the crisis without a comparable loss of trust or market value.

Lessons for the Future of Privacy-First Ecosystems

The Zcash crisis offers three key lessons for privacy-first projects:
1. Decentralized Governance as a Risk Mitigator: Projects like Monero, which avoid centralized entities, demonstrate greater resilience during crises. Zcash's reliance on ECC and Bootstrap created a governance bottleneck that opponents exploited to destabilize the ecosystem.
2. Token Value and Governance Correlation: Market reactions to governance disputes-such as ZEC's 20% drop-highlight the inseparability of token value and institutional trust. Privacy coins must design governance models that align stakeholder incentives and minimize contentious decision-making.
3. Regulatory Resilience Through Flexibility: Zcash's selective privacy model may offer long-term advantages in regulated markets, but only if governance disputes are resolved transparently.
